使用c#和VB创建、导入和导出PDF文档。NET与Telerik PdfProcessing的WinUI。该库支持。net Framework、。net Core和。net Standard。该API提供了两种编辑方法——一种允许生成自动进入页面的文档,另一种允许通过排列文档上的元素来自定义文档的结构。
尽管PDF是一种固定格式,但它定义了静态定位的原语,如字形、行和路径。PdfProcessing使您能够在块、表和列表的帮助下轻松插入在页面之间流动的内容,并自动将它们定位到PDF文档中。
在PDF文档中添加、更改或删除页面。编辑任何页面属性,如大小,方向等。
Telerik PdfProcessing for WinUI可根据需要解码图像以获得最佳性能,同时保持对编码图像数据的访问。在导入图像或保存PDF文档时,没有降低图像质量的风险。
Telerik PdfProcessing库提供丰富的api,允许您使用2D几何描述来剪辑和绘制PDF文档中的形状。您可以创建直线,路径,贝塞尔曲线,弧,矩形和更多的可视化任何内容。
Form XObjects允许您在PDF文档中定义复杂的对象,包括文本、图像、矢量元素等,并可以根据需要多次重用它们。这样可以提高效率并帮助减小文档大小。
定义内容元素(如图像和路径)的轮廓,使它们适合视图的特定部分。
为PDF文件添加带有文本框、单选按钮、列表框和类似控件的交互式元素,允许用户以PDF格式填充、编辑和保存数据。
一旦用户填写了所需的数据,您还可以将表单平铺。表单字段扁平化特性删除所有字段,但保留其内容以禁止进一步修改。
大纲或书签是PDF文档中页面或部分的快捷方式,可以以分层结构命名和显示。在将用户指向文档中的特定位置或创建PDF文件的目录结构时,书签非常有用。
将对象与PDF文档中的位置关联起来,为用户提供一种交互方式。Telerik PdfProcessing Library for WinUI支持两种类型的注释——链接注释和小部件注释。链接注释链接文档中其他地方的目标或触发外部URL操作。小部件注释用于定义PDF文档的交互式表单字段中的可视外观和管理用户交互。
您可以将PDF文档中的目标与大纲项、注释或操作相关联。当大纲打开或操作执行时,目标总是指定文档视图。目的地可以定义为命名目的地,这在需要重用目的地时非常方便。
PdfProcessing API允许您在PDF文档中设置ARGB值并定义各种颜色模式,如平铺或复杂的渐变,以自定义样式几何图形、文本和更多对象。
Telerik PdfProcessing for WinUI支持标准和嵌入式PDF字体,包括Type0 (CIDFontType0和CIDFontType2), Type1和TrueType。
WinUI的PdfProcessing库配备了丰富的API,用于样式化文本和图形元素,如填充、文本笔画、字体大小、字体家族等,帮助您轻松满足任何设计需求。
密码保护PDF文件,以防止未经授权的用户打开文件和访问敏感信息。
用我们的pdfprocessing库快速轻松地导出PDF/ a兼容的文档。PDF/A标准旨在延长PDF文档的寿命,使它们能够独立存在,从而无论打开的设备是什么,都能准确地复制它们。
通过使用“合并文档”选项,您可以轻松地将多个PDF文档的页面合并到单个文件中。
根据PDF标准,Type 3字体可以包含线条、区域、灰色份额、图像、渐变填充或可变笔画宽度。这使得它们在显示标识或条形码时非常有用。如果您需要在PDF文件中嵌入Type 3字体,或者想要操作使用Type 3字体的PDF文件,RadPdfProcessing可以满足您的要求。